LuJuana Gulbransen Beutler, 83, of Richfield, passed away peacefully in her home on December 11, 2019. LuJuana was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, sister, aunt, and friend. She will be greatly missed by all those who knew her.

LuJuana was born on a farm in Central Valley on March 23, 1936 to Oscar and Alice King Gulbransen. She grew up in a large family and learned how to work hard and love strong. She attended local schools and attained many skills and talents. LuJuana had a great passion for life, a smile and personality that would light up any room, the greatest laugh, and a heart of gold. She adored her family and filled her home with love, devotion, laughter, and encouragement. She was very social and would love to visit and tell stories to family, friends, and even strangers!

At the early age of 16, she met the love of her life, Perry Charles Beutler, and they became close sweethearts and were married on April 9, 1953. She always joked around that they didn’t travel much — she moved from Central to Richfield. LuJuana and Perry lived in a small house for about 9 years and then they built a new home on the same lot and lived there for the next 50+ years. LuJuana was very talented and drew up the plans for their beautiful home. After it was built and for many years since then, she was a very gracious hostess. All who entered their home were treated with kindness, generosity and love! LuJuana would invite them in and give of herself, whether it be to feed them, listen and counsel them, share stories, or help them in any way. You could never leave her home without feeling loved and being fed. She truly was the queen of her palace!

Perry was a rancher and LuJuana loved him very dearly. She always stayed by his side and supported him throughout their 63 years of married life together. LuJuana was a great seamstress, very talented cook, master gardener, wonderful wise counselor, creative quilter, and had a generous nature about her to help anyone in need! She was a very resourceful, gifted person with a fun loving personality and she served and enjoyed many positions in the Richfield community. Among them were waitressing at the Topsfield Lodge and Travel Lodge, and working at the Richfield Livestock Auction. She enjoyed her work and truly loved the people she worked with and the people she worked for and served. LuJuana was a member of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ints and spent over 23 years as Compassionate Service leader where she planned and served for many funeral luncheons and helped many families in need.

Her greatest joys in life were her three sons: Brent, Marty, and Van L, her wonderful grandchildren, and her beautiful great-grandchildren. LuJuana treasured each time spent with family and she truly loved serving them.
